Broward WR has a favorite

Ft. Lauderdale, Fla. wide receiver Xavier Harris entered the Miami NIKE camp with no offers and very little recruiting interest. That has all since changed as he has picked up several impressive offers and continues to build steam in the recruiting process.
"Right now I have offers from Clemson, Auburn, Georgia, Iowa, NC State, South Carolina, Florida International, Bowling Green, Wisconsin and South Florida," Harris said. "Florida has been on me hard all along, they were the first school to really start recruiting me. Florida State has been sending me more stuff lately. I haven't really heard from Miami yet."

The 5-foot-11, 170-pound Harris attended the Miami NIKE camp where he ran the 40-yard dash in 4.82 seconds and ran a 4.37 seconds and posted a 28-inch vertical jump.
"Right now Clemson is my No. 1 school," Harris said. "I really like their academics. Their African-American graduation rate is like 90-percent. I met some of the coaches and I really liked all of those guys."
During his junior campaign Harris caught 31 passes for 802 yards.
"Academics is my No. 1 priority," Harris said. "I want to major in business, so I really want to find a school that has a good business school. Early playing time is something that is important to me. Whatever school gives me the opportunity to play early is something big for me. I would also like to stay in the South if possible."
In addition to the NIKE camp, Harris attended camps at Clemson and Auburn over the summer, but is now focused on the upcoming season.
"I am really just working on my game right now, always trying to get better," Harris said. "I think we have a chance to be really good this year and we're all working real hard. The coach wants to put the ball in my hands more this year, so I am going to have to step it up some."
